Tips for Newcomers in Columbia
If you're attending an NA meeting in Columbia, Pennsylvania for the first time, here are some helpful suggestions:
- Save the meeting schedule or bookmark this page so you can find meetings when you need them.
- Remember that everyone in the room was once a newcomer too.
- Arrive a few minutes early to introduce yourself and get comfortable.
- You don't need to share. Listening is perfectly fine at your first meeting.
- Ask for a newcomer packet—most meetings have literature specifically for first-timers.
- You don't need to identify yourself as an addict to attend an open meeting.

What are open and closed meetings in Columbia, Pennsylvania?
Open meetings in Columbia, Pennsylvania welcome anyone, including family members, friends, or anyone curious about NA. Closed meetings are specifically for people who identify as addicts or think they might have a drug problem.
Are NA meetings in Columbia, Pennsylvania religious?
No. NA in Columbia, Pennsylvania is spiritual rather than religious. Each member defines a Higher Power for themselves, and people of every faith and no faith recover together across the Lancaster area.
How does sponsorship work for newcomers in Columbia, Pennsylvania?
A sponsor is a recovering addict who has worked the Twelve Steps and guides newer members through the same process. In Columbia, Pennsylvania, a sponsor offers one-on-one support, shares their experience, and helps you navigate the challenges of early recovery.
Do I have to speak at an NA meeting in Columbia, Pennsylvania?
No. Sharing is always voluntary at NA meetings in Columbia, Pennsylvania. Newcomers are welcome to just listen for as long as they like, and you will never be put on the spot or pressured to speak.
Can I attend NA online from Columbia, Pennsylvania?
Yes. Virtual NA meetings are widely available by phone and video and offer the same fellowship as in-person meetings in Columbia, Pennsylvania. They are especially helpful for anyone facing transportation, health, or scheduling challenges.
